Have you had a sleep study done to rule out sleep apnea? You should have a conversation with your doctor about what you are experiencing. In the meantime, many people find it is much easier to sleep at night with their head in an elevated position. You might benefit from propping yourself up with pillows, a wedge pillow, or even sleeping in a recliner.
